The trademark application NATIONAL MUSEUM OF WOMEN IN THE ARTS was filed by National Museum of Women in the Arts, a U.S. corporation (the "Applicant"). The application was published for oppositions on July 14, 2013, and it was registered by office on October 21, 2013 without any oppositions.
The application was filed in English (French was selected as the second language).
The renewal of the trademark was recorded by the office on January 26, 2023.
Appointment and Replacement of representative of the trademark registration was recorded on October 2, 2014. Appointment and Replacement of representative of the trademark registration was recorded on September 26, 2018. Appointment and Replacement of representative of the trademark registration was recorded on December 22, 2020. Change of name and professional address of the trademark registration was recorded on July 3, 2024.
